02:14 — Nightly reindex on the Gullwing search cluster started under an expired service credential; the scheduler fell back to a cached token with broader scope than intended. Reindex completed; no data altered. Scope misuse window: roughly 40 minutes. Access path has since been locked to the narrow role. The indexer build involved is recorded below.

build token for tajeg-bajep: htk14_409ba9df6b8acb

Encoding detection for uploads. The Charwick service inspects the first 64 KB of every uploaded text file and assigns a confidence-scored encoding guess. Files below 80% confidence are quarantined, not rejected, and held for manual review for seven days. Note that BOM stripping happens before detection, which matters for audit trails. Quarantine access is restricted to reviewers with the Glasden role. The detection heuristics and override procedure are described on the internal page linked below.

runbook for tagug-hafog: https://jira.lumiclabs.internal/projects/pages/pages/9773c0d8

**New Starter Checklist — Front Desk Visitor Handling (Calderway Hub)**

☐ Learn the visitor flow. Every guest signs in on the lobby tablet, gets a printed sticker, and waits in the soft seating area — no wandering, even if they "know the way." Their host has to collect them in person. If the host doesn't show within ten minutes, ring the team assistant, not the visitor's mobile. To release the inner lobby door for collected guests, punch in the code below.

door code, tajof-kageg: bdg-QVDCE-3

[ ] Step 3 — Re-key the Inkmill render signer. Quick sanity check before you sign off: the markdown pipeline must still sanitize raw HTML and pass the Quillbarrow fixture suite. Once both witnesses agree the diff is clean, unlock the ceremony vault using the passphrase just below.

strongbox words: kelion-ralvan-casix-aldeth-gorius-kelath-isteth-tamwyn-novok-queniel-druok-quenok-wenael

**Ticket: SRCH-relevance notes DB keeps dropping connections**

For the weekly sync: the little Postgres box where we keep the Lumenfind relevance tuning notes has been refusing connections a few times a day, probably pool exhaustion from the notebook jobs. Quick workaround is bouncing the pooler. If anyone wants to poke at it before Thursday, connect using the string below.

database URL for bahop-yagep: mssql://sildor_svc:35ha7jz@db-fb6d.nelvrodyn.example:5432/casath